People are not doing well in your rule, EPS tells Stalin


Leader of Opposition Edappadi K Palaniswami on Wednesday criticised the newly launched DMK government initiative ’Neengal Nalama’ (Are you doing well), commenting that people are facing a several issues under the current dispensation and are therefore not doing well. The AIADMK general secretary also targeted the ruling DMK over narcotics allegedly being freely available in the state, an issue raised by PMK founder Dr S Ramadoss as well. Tagging Chief Minister M K Stalin in a post on social media platform X, Palaniswami alleged that “welfare schemes have been stopped, (and) law and order is in tatters.” Furthermore, he pointed out: “Property tax, house tax, water tax and power tariff have gone up; prices are skyrocketing. Tamil Nadu has been pushed to the sad state of affairs of free availability of drugs. There is a question mark on the people’s livelihoods; they are not doing well in your rule.” @@@
